ABSTRACT OF THE DISCLOSURE A photosensor comprises a first conductive layer formed on a given substrate a one-dimensional array of a plurality of unit picture elements formed on the first conductive layer to extend in the longi- tudinal direction thereof, each unit picture element having a photodiode and a blocking diode connected in series with the photodiode in a relationship of reversed rectifying direction therewith, a second conductive layer for connecting together, at one end, respective unit picture elements belonging to each of at least two unit picture element groups having each at least two of adjacent unit picture elements, and a third conductive layer for connecting together, at the other end, corres- ponding unit picture elements in the respective groups, the set of the photodiode and blocking diode in the respective groups being made of the same semiconductor material. Dispersion of outputs from the respective unit. picture elements can be minimized.
